The method and apparatus adaptively determine weighting factors within the
context of an objective function for handling optimality conditions and
constraints within an optimization search. The objective function is
defined as a sum of credit and penalty components. The credit components
represent the optimality conditions for the problem. The penalty
components represent the constraint violations for the problem.
Initially, each component is made up of a weight multiplied by a
mathematical expression, called a term, that quantifies either an
optimality condition or a constraint violation. The set of credit and
penalty weights are adaptively determined based on the progress of an
optimization search. Both static and dynamic representations of the
modified objective function are used to perform the adaption.
